As we age, maintaining physical stability and confidence becomes increasingly important for seniors. One of the most common challenges faced by older adults is vertigo or dizziness, which can significantly impact their quality of life. Vertigenics is an emerging field that focuses on addressing balance disorders and dizziness, offering innovative solutions to help seniors regain their stability and confidence.

Vertigo can stem from various causes, including inner ear issues, medication side effects, or underlying health conditions. It can lead to unsteadiness, fear of falling, and a reluctance to engage in daily activities. As a result, seniors may find themselves avoiding social events, physical exercises, or even simple tasks at home. This withdrawal can create a cycle of decreased physical activity and increased feelings of isolation and anxiety.

Vertigenics combines various therapeutic approaches to help seniors manage vertigo and enhance their overall balance. One of the key components of Vertigenics is vestibular rehabilitation therapy (VRT). This specialized form of physical therapy focuses on exercises designed to improve the brain’s ability to process signals from the inner ear and coordinate movement. By participating in VRT, seniors can strengthen their balance, reduce feelings of dizziness, and gain confidence in their everyday activities.

In addition to VRT, Vertigenics also emphasizes the importance of lifestyle modifications. Simple changes, such as ensuring proper hydration, maintaining a balanced diet, and managing medication side effects, can have a profound impact on a senior’s stability. Staying active is essential; engaging in low-impact exercises like walking, swimming, or tai chi can promote physical fitness and enhance balance. Furthermore, incorporating balance-focused activities into daily routines can help seniors build strength and coordination over time.

Another vital aspect of Vertigenics is education. Seniors and their caregivers should be informed about the signs and symptoms of balance disorders. Understanding the root causes of vertigo can help seniors make informed decisions regarding their health and treatment options. Regular check-ups with healthcare providers, including audiologists and physical therapists, can facilitate early intervention and personalized care plans.

Support from family and friends is equally crucial in maintaining stability and confidence in seniors. Encouraging loved ones to participate in physical activities together can foster a sense of community and make exercise more enjoyable. Additionally, creating a safe home environment by removing hazards, ensuring proper lighting, and utilizing assistive devices can further enhance a senior’s ability to navigate their surroundings confidently.

As the field of Vertigenics continues to evolve, it holds great promise for improving the lives of seniors facing balance issues. By combining therapy, lifestyle changes, and education, seniors can take proactive steps toward managing their vertigo and enhancing their overall well-being. The goal is not only to reduce dizziness but also to empower seniors to reclaim their independence and actively participate in the world around them.

In conclusion, Vertigenics for seniors offers a comprehensive approach to maintaining stability and confidence in the face of balance disorders. Through a combination of therapies, lifestyle adjustments, and education, seniors can overcome the challenges posed by vertigo, enabling them to lead fulfilling, active lives. By prioritizing balance and stability, seniors can continue to enjoy social interactions, pursue hobbies, and engage with their communities, enhancing their overall quality of life.

When it comes to burning calories, two of the most popular forms of exercise are cardio and strength training. Both have their benefits, but many people often wonder which one is more effective for weight loss and overall calorie expenditure. Let’s break down the key differences between cardio and strength training and see which type of exercise might be more beneficial for burning calories.

Cardiovascular exercise, often referred to as “cardio,” includes activities like running, swimming, cycling, and any sustained physical activity that elevates your heart rate. One of the primary advantages of cardio is its ability to burn a high number of calories in a relatively short amount of time. If you’re seeking immediate calorie burn, cardio can be incredibly effective; a 30-minute session of moderate to vigorous cardio can burn anywhere from 300 to 600 calories, depending on your weight, intensity, and the type of activity performed.

Moreover, cardio workouts engage large muscle groups simultaneously, allowing for elevated heart rates and increased metabolic rates during the exercise session. This effect is often referred to as the “afterburn” effect, where the body continues to burn calories even after you’ve stopped exercising. However, the extent to which this happens can vary based on the intensity and duration of the cardio workout.

On the other hand, strength training, also known as resistance training, focuses on building muscle through exercises like weight lifting, bodyweight exercises, and resistance band workouts. While strength training is often associated with lower calorie burns during the actual workout—typically 200 to 400 calories in a 30-minute session—the calories burned post-exercise can be surprisingly high. This post-exercise calorie burn occurs because muscle tissue requires more energy to maintain compared to fat tissue, leading to an increased resting metabolic rate.

Furthermore, if weight loss and body composition are the goals, strength training can be particularly beneficial. By building muscle mass, you can enhance your body’s ability to burn calories at rest, leading to a more efficient metabolism over time. This means that while you may burn fewer calories during a strength workout compared to an intense cardio session, the cumulative effects may promote higher overall calorie burn in the long run.

When considering which is better for calorie burning, it’s important to note that individual preferences and goals play significant roles. If you enjoy running or cycling and find it helps relieve stress, those are great options for incorporating more cardio into your routine. On the other hand, if you prefer lifting weights and enjoy seeing progression in your strength, that might be the better choice for you.

Combining both forms of exercise can often yield the best results. A well-rounded fitness routine that includes both cardio and strength training allows for calorie burning during workouts and promotes muscle growth, enhancing resting metabolic rates. Many fitness professionals recommend a balanced approach, such as incorporating 2-3 strength training sessions per week alongside 2-3 cardio sessions.

In conclusion, while cardio tends to burn more calories during the workout itself, strength training provides the added benefit of increasing your metabolism and promoting muscle growth. Ultimately, the best choice depends on personal preferences, goals, and overall lifestyle. The most effective exercise routine is one that you enjoy and can stick to consistently, leading to lasting improvements in health, fitness, and calorie burn. Controlling cravings and appetite can be a significant challenge, especially for those striving to maintain a healthy lifestyle or manage their weight. At home, where the temptations of favorite snacks and comforting meals are easily accessible, having strategies in place is essential. This beginner’s guide offers practical tips to help you take control of your cravings and appetite effectively.

First and foremost, understanding the difference between hunger and cravings is vital. Hunger is a physiological need for food, while cravings are often triggered by emotional or psychological impulses. Many people eat not just because they are hungry but also due to stress, boredom, or the sight of food. Keeping a food journal can help identify these triggers and patterns, enabling better control over eating habits.

One of the most effective ways to manage cravings is to maintain a balanced diet that includes ample amounts of protein, fiber, and healthy fats. These nutrients are slow to digest, which helps you feel fuller for longer periods. Incorporate foods like lean meats, beans, whole grains, nuts, and plenty of fruits and vegetables into your meals. When you have balanced meals prepared, you are less likely to reach for unhealthy snacks.

Staying hydrated is another crucial aspect of appetite control. Sometimes, our brains misinterpret signals of dehydration as hunger, leading to unnecessary snacking. Drinking plenty of water throughout the day can help reinforce the feeling of fullness, and having a glass of water before meals can reduce the likelihood of overeating. Herbal teas can also be a great way to stay hydrated while offering a comforting and soothing effect.

Moreover, practicing mindful eating is an essential technique when it comes to controlling cravings. This involves being fully aware of the food you consume—focusing on the taste, texture, and aroma—rather than eating mindlessly in front of a TV or computer. Slow down your eating process, savor the flavors, and pay attention to your body’s hunger cues. When you eat mindfully, you can better recognize when you are satisfied, which can help you avoid unnecessary snacking.

Creating a supportive environment at home is also important. Avoid stocking your kitchen with tempting, unhealthy snacks. Instead, provide healthier options that are easily accessible, such as cut-up vegetables, fruits, or nuts. If you have indulgent snacks at hand, the likelihood of giving in to cravings increases. Additionally, consider using distraction techniques when cravings arise. Engage in a hobby, take a walk, or call a friend. Often, cravings will subside if you redirect your focus for a short period.

Another effective approach to manage cravings is by incorporating regular physical activity into your routine. Exercise can help reduce stress and improve mood, which may decrease the likelihood of emotional eating. Furthermore, engaging in regular physical activity can boost the release of hormones that suppress appetite and promote a feeling of well-being. Aim for at least 30 minutes of exercise most days, whether it be walking, yoga, or any activity that you enjoy.

Finally, it’s important to listen to your body and allow for occasional indulgences without guilt. Denying yourself your favorite treat can lead to feelings of deprivation, making cravings more intense. Instead of eliminating treats altogether, consider allowing yourself a small portion in moderation. This approach can satisfy cravings while still aligning with your overall health goals.

In conclusion, controlling cravings and appetite at home is a manageable task with mindfulness and a strategic approach. By understanding the difference between hunger and cravings, eating a balanced diet, practicing mindful eating, hydrating adequately, creating a supportive environment, and incorporating physical activity, you can take charge of your eating habits. Remember, it’s about finding a balance that works for you, and with these tools, you can cultivate a healthier relationship with food.
